fNIRS
Functional Near-Infrared Spectroscopy, a non-invasive imaging technique used to measure brain activity by detecting changes in blood flow.
Brain Metabolites
Substances produced during metabolism, which occur and can be measured in the brain, providing insights into brain function and health.
Concussion
Damage to the brain caused by a blow to the head.
Magnetic Resonance Spectroscopy
Magnetic Resonance Spectroscopy is a non-invasive diagnostic technique that uses magnetic fields and radio waves to analyze the chemical composition of tissues, often used in conjunction with MRI for brain imaging.
